Today, our Huilisheng editor will guide you through the proper use of tungsten carbide cutting blades:
1.Using high-quality tungsten carbide cutting blades, operating and adjusting the machine correctly are crucial factors in ensuring the longevity of the blades.
Good machine rigidity and machinability help prevent vibrations and various types of stress damage to the blades.
2.Select the appropriate tungsten carbide cutting blade. No single three-hole insert is suitable for all sawing requirements,
and blades of various forms and characteristics yield different results. Factors to consider include the appropriate blade width, profile, and spacing.
3.Apply the correct sawing parameters, mainly including blade linear speed, feed rate, and saw blade tension.
Ideal chips produced during material sawing should be tight, silver-colored, and warm to the touch.
If the chips exhibit sintering, a brown-blue color, thickness, or powdery texture, adjustments to the relevant parameters are necessary.
4.Properly use cutting fluid and its mixtures to lubricate and cool the band saw blade, and promptly clean any attachments on the saw teeth.
